by Alex S. on 12/11/2019
"This is a great feeling gun. Top notch quality and performance. I would run this against any custom hi-capa any day.
However, if you play speed-soft and want to run this with a tracer unit there will be a problem. The barrel threading on the gun is 13mm NEGATIVE. The Evike video says 12mm CW, but he is wrong. That means that you would need an adapter that is 13mm- to 14mm-, but this doesn't exist anywhere that I can find.
So either use this for outdoor games or custom machine an adapter. The gun is still very much worth it.

by Mahnny F. on 11/04/2019
"After a week and 500 rounds, time for a review.
Came with a VFC size box with glossy picture of the gun (with the orange tip) standing out against a flat black background and an eye catching blue stripe on the right side and the brand PRO FORCE. Pistol was plastic wrapped and literally smothered with heavy lube oil all over. I still prefer the Jap counterpart packaging with cut out Styrofoam making storage more secure.
PROS:
- impressive trigger action. This is where the pistol actually out shined the rest of the pack With 5.35 pounds of trigger pull eliminates those accidental unintentional shots with a very short distinctive trigger reset and very minimal play - you hit the wall right away. The trigger will then travel about 5mm on release and stops. Practically no adjustments to be made when switching from Airsoft to the real steel version (on trigger action).
- Amazingly, I saw no significant differences in chrono reading between the C02 and the Gas version although I got more shots using gas
- Accuracy is phenomenal. This is so far my most accurate blow back pistol with my TM XDM now in second place holding the title for the longest time until now. No plans to upgrade the inner barrel or hop up bucking for now.
- True to the modular property of the steel counterpart - you actually just need to pull out the slide take down lever in the down position and out comes the entire trigger and hammer mechanism in one piece leaving you with just the lower frame. Simplicity at its best.
- Trademarks are as realistic as it can be aside from the "Cal 6mm BB" markings cleverly hidden underneath the picatinny railings.
- Ambidextrous controls and switchable magazine release.
- Snappy recoil.
- Super easy and convenient hop up adjustment without removing the slide and not disturbing your last hop up setting. You don't even need the tool supplied.
CONS:
- Almost ordered the RMR mount but found the slide to be on the heavy side (30 to 35 grams heavier compared to other blowbakc products) so with the RMR, the total slide will weight at around 160 to 170 grams which will definitely make the action sluggish. Will have to wait for a lightweight blowback housing.
- The RMR mount cover comes with the rear sight so removing the mount will remove your rear sight too. There are aftermarket RMR mounts for this pistol that comes with raised rear and front sights.
- Comes with an "extended" magazine but only hold 20 rounds defeating the purpose.
Overall, I'm happy with my purchase.

by Kyle Y. on 06/13/2024
"Not my favorite sidearm ever...The gun performs OKAY at close range/CQB but overall if you're someone who uses sidearms as primary do not buy this. I purchased the green gas version for those reading.
PROS
Full Metal Slide that makes a heavy and sexy noise
Well lubricated out of the box
decent trigger response
Okay kick/recoil (compared to pistols like AAP, Glock, WE Galaxy, and Beretta M9)
Nice metal magazine that I would honestly trust to work if dropped often
CONS
Bad gas efficiency (compared to pistols like AAP, Glock, WE Galaxy, and Beretta M9 and SMGs like Vector and P90)
Barrel is NOT threaded
RMR plate not included also have been told the installation process is a pain
Stock Internals are kind of fragile
Accuracy at 10ft is abysmal out the box
Overall my main gripe with the pistol out of the box is the lack of accuracy at close range. I'm used to my M9 and WE Galaxy easily hitting targets with irons at 20+ feet and I couldn't hit the same target at 10 feet with the M17 because it kept lobbing bbs to the left and right of the target. The gas efficiency is not pleasant either way, HOWEVER, the m17/m18 is still a cool and different replica so in my heart it gets a few bonus points. Otherwise...I can't recommend it unless you play to upgrade the replica.

by Stefan M. on 03/23/2020
"Was good when it worked... The first one I got was amazing, until the nozzle snapped in half. The quality and externals are clearly very good, and it shoots hard and well. So evike got me a replacement, and it wouldn't consistently feed bbs, it would get stuck halfway cocked. I thought it was a lube issue (gun was brand new) so I applied lube to the necessary areas. It worked much better, although still not perfectly. Fast forward two months without using it (only ever fired less than 100 shots total) and while I was stripping it to clean the gun, I pulled the nozzle forward and noticed the entire back end was cracked right down the middle. Well, it was fun while it lasted, not sure if I'm going to try and get another one or if I'll just get store credit. Oh well, it was a really cool replica.

by Jake S. on 05/15/2020
"This was a major disappointment.
When it came in I was excited. It feels really nice in the hands and feels really solid. However, it didn't work. The hop up arm was installed wrong so there was no hop and bbs just rolled out of the barrel. Taking it apart to fix it was awful because of the complicated hop up design and the incredibly tight and tiny pin. I ended up losing the spring that goes between the outer barrel and the hop up which caused the gun to jam every other shot. SIG wouldn't send a replacement so I had to make a replacement out of a mechanical pencil's spring. Finally, a couple months after buying it, I could use it. Shoot it a couple times, get the hop up dialed in, and it's shooting nice. Good range and accuracy, snappy recoil, decent trigger. Got through a mag with no issues. Hop up was super easy to adjust because of the guide rod adjustment. Get in a game and it immediately jams up. Looks like a bit of sand got in it and made it jam every shot. Switched to my glock and had no issues. Used my hi-capa at the same field, albeit a few months before, no issues. This thing just seems prone to failures and the good performance and externals just doesn't make up for it.
I've heard the nozzle and feed lips break easily but I haven't been able to shoot mine enough to test that.
